Doha, Qatar (CNN) Qatar's leader is expected to address his nation Tuesday, one day after the country was thrust into the center of an unprecedented diplomatic crisis that threatens to disrupt everyday life and leave the oil-rich nation isolated from key allies. Qatar rejects allegationsEgypt and the three Gulf countries behind the move to freeze out Qatar accused it of supporting terrorism and destabilizing the region. The UAE accused Qatar of "funding and hosting" the group in its statement announcing the severance of ties.
